Output 3c5cbfe633ee9a831ec2accdbf4dc773499ca7f507c90988e20d18445c21121a:4

value
45527202
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e2cc78d7b31c21eaa7424b409d2f7b23b952868b OP_EQUAL
address
MUaMtkUTZnzStLPM2hxteXj69PhvKK4XpH
transaction
3c5cbfe633ee9a831ec2accdbf4dc773499ca7f507c90988e20d18445c21121a
spent
true